Understanding Mold (Investigation, Structural
and Health Impact)
Why this is important to attorneys? Mold claims are on the
rise in many states – particularly California, Arizona,
Texas, Florida and other southern/western states. Claims against
insurance companies related to mold damage are in the millions
of dollars. It is important for attorneys litigating these
types of cases to understand how mold is caused, how it impacts
the structure and can/cannot impact the health of the building
occupants.
